Abstract
La invencion se refiere a un travesano del eje de un vehiculo que comprende un primer tubo (1) del cual un extremo esta fijado a un brazo de la rueda (Bd), situado en un lado del vehiculo, y cuyo otro extremo se orienta hacia otro brazo de la rueda (Bg) situado en el otro lado del vehiculo, y un segundo tubo (2) parcialmente acoplado dentro del primer tubo y fijado a su vez en su extremo externo en el otro brazo de la rueda (Bg), el tubo interno (2) y el tubo externo (1) estan unidos mutuamente por al menos dos articulaciones antibalanceo (3, 4) elaboradas de material elastomerico, separadas a lo largo de la direccion longitudinal de los tubos y alojadas entre la superficie externa del tubo interno y la superficie interna del tubo externo, cada articulacion antibalanceo tiene su propia rigidez radial particular. Las articulaciones antibalanceo (3, 4), cada una asignada con un coeficiente proporcional a su rigidez radial (k3, k4), permiten un centro de gravedad (O) que esta mas cercano al brazo (Bd) de la rueda unido al tubo externo (1) del travesano que al otro brazo de la rueda (Bg), para una simetria de rigidez flexural.
